The glass raw material powder conveying system typically adopts a combination of pneumatic and mechanical conveying technologies to achieve the transport of raw materials such as quartz sand, feldspar, soda ash, and limestone. The core working principle is based on the principle of air flow and material particle movement. In pneumatic conveying, compressed air is used to create a pressure difference, which drives the raw material particles to move along the pipeline. This method is suitable for long-distance and large-scale material transport, with features including low energy consumption, no mechanical wear, and the ability to handle fine powders. Mechanical conveying, on the other hand, uses screw conveyors, belt conveyors, or bucket elevators to transport materials. This method is more suitable for short-distance and heavy-load material transport, with advantages like high conveying capacity and stable operation. The actual selection of the conveying method depends on the specific characteristics of the raw materials, the production scale, and the layout of the production site.
The application scenarios of glass raw material powder conveying systems are diverse and closely related to the specific production processes and environmental conditions of glass manufacturing enterprises. In general, these systems are widely used in the following scenarios:

1. Glass manufacturing plants: In the production of flat glass, container glass, and special glass, the conveying system is responsible for transporting raw materials from storage silos to the melting furnace. The system needs to ensure that the raw materials are delivered continuously and uniformly, meeting the high requirements of the melting process. For example, in the production of container glass, the conveying system must handle large quantities of quartz sand and soda ash, and maintain a stable flow to avoid material accumulation or blockage.
2. Building materials and ceramics factories: In the production of glass-ceramics and other building materials, the conveying system is used to transport raw materials such as feldspar and kaolin. These materials often have high moisture content and are prone to agglomeration, so the conveying system needs to have good moisture-proof and anti-agglomeration functions. The system design needs to consider the characteristics of the materials, such as particle size and moisture content, to ensure smooth conveying.
3. Industrial raw material processing plants: In the processing of raw materials for glass production, the conveying system is used to transport raw materials from crushing and grinding equipment to storage silos. This process requires high conveying efficiency and stability to meet the production schedule. The system needs to be able to handle materials with different particle sizes and moisture contents, and ensure that the material flow is consistent.

4. Environmental protection and dust control scenarios: In the production process of glass raw materials, dust is a major issue. The conveying system needs to be equipped with dust collection and filtration devices to ensure that the working environment meets environmental standards. For example, in the conveying of quartz sand, the system can use negative pressure conveying to prevent dust from spreading and polluting the air.
